What are the different types of RCC water tanks?

Short Answer:

RCC (Reinforced Cement Concrete) water tanks are strong, durable structures used to store water for domestic, industrial, or municipal use. These tanks are classified into different types based on their shape, position, and construction method, and they are designed to resist water pressure and environmental conditions.

The main types of RCC water tanks include underground tanks, ground-level tanks, overhead tanks, and they can be further shaped as circular, rectangular, spherical, or intze-type tanks. The choice of tank depends on water demand, space availability, and structural requirements.

Types of RCC Water Tanks

RCC water tanks are essential components in any water supply system. They are made using reinforced concrete which provides both strength and water resistance. These tanks can store large quantities of water and are designed based on usage, location, and environmental factors. Depending on how and where they are built, RCC tanks are categorized into several types.

The two major classifications are:

  • Based on location (position of the tank)
  • Based on shape (form of the tank body)

Let’s understand each type in detail:

Based on Position

  1. Underground RCC Water Tanks
  • These are built below ground level and are used where overhead space is limited.
  • Suitable for storage of large quantities of water.
  • Require waterproofing and careful design to resist soil pressure.
  • Commonly used in residential complexes, industries, and for fire-fighting reserves.
  1. Ground-Level RCC Water Tanks
  • These are constructed at or slightly above ground level.
  • Easy to construct and maintain.
  • Used for irrigation, treated water storage, and temporary storage needs.
  • Less pressure head compared to overhead tanks.
  1. Overhead RCC Water Tanks
  • Constructed on columns or staging above the ground to supply water through gravity.
  • Commonly used in cities and villages to maintain water pressure.
  • Require careful structural design due to wind and seismic loads.
  • Can be cylindrical, spherical, or intze-type in shape.

Based on Shape

  1. Circular Water Tanks
  • Most commonly used due to uniform distribution of pressure.
  • Economical and easy to design.
  • Suitable for all capacities and positions (underground or overhead).
  1. Rectangular Water Tanks
  • Used where space is restricted.
  • More reinforcement required due to uneven pressure distribution.
  • Common in small buildings or where land shape demands it.
  1. Intze-Type Water Tanks
  • A type of overhead circular tank with a conical dome and bottom.
  • Designed for large capacities with economical material usage.
  • Preferred in high-rise buildings and public utility systems.
  1. Spherical Water Tanks
  • Have uniform stress distribution but are difficult to construct.
  • Used for aesthetic purposes or specialized designs.
  • Rare in general building construction.
  1. Conical or Bottom Sloped Tanks
  • Used for storage of industrial or chemical liquids.
  • Sloped bottoms help in easy draining and cleaning.

Other Classifications

  1. Elevated Service Reservoirs (ESR)
  • These are overhead tanks serving a large area.
  • Include proper inlet, outlet, overflow, and scour pipes.
  1. Sumps or Raw Water Reservoirs
  • Ground or underground tanks for raw water before treatment.
  1. Firefighting RCC Tanks
  • Usually underground or ground level; hold emergency water reserves.
